Crack Patterns Reveal Different Pavement Problems

Visible Crack Patterns Reveal Different Pavement Conditions and Repair Needs

Cracks do not all develop for the same reason. Long straight openings may result from pavement movement or ageing joints, while block-shaped patterns can point to surface shrinkage. Closely connected cracking often indicates that traffic has weakened both the asphalt and the base underneath it. Applying one treatment to every defect usually wastes money. Our team considers the pattern, width, location, depth, and surrounding surface condition before recommending a practical repair.

Water and Weather Weaken Pavement Support

Moisture and Seasonal Changes Weaken Pavement Support Below the Surface

Asphalt relies on a firm, compacted foundation to support daily traffic. Open cracks give rainfall and melting snow a path into that foundation, where moisture can soften or wash away supporting material. Cold temperatures may then freeze trapped water and push damaged edges farther apart. Parking Lot Repairs become more expensive after settlement or when potholes appear. Sealing suitable cracks early helps protect lower pavement layers before deterioration spreads beyond the surface.

Heavy Traffic Accelerates Small Asphalt Failures

Repeated Heavy Traffic Accelerates Small Asphalt Defects Into Larger Failures

Delivery trucks, waste vehicles, service vans, and customer traffic often follow the same entrances, lanes, and turning areas. Braking and steering place extra force on cracked pavement, especially around loading zones and busy intersections. Once the base loses strength, vehicle weight can break the surface into loose pieces. Effective commercial parking lot repair must account for traffic volume, axle weight, and turning pressure instead of relying on a light patch designed for low-use pavement.

Delayed Action Expands the Required Repair Scope

Delayed Repair Decisions Expand Project Scope, Cost, and Property Disruption

A stable crack may only require cleaning and an appropriate filler or flexible sealing material. After its edges begin crumbling, crews may need to remove damaged asphalt, rebuild the base, and install a deeper patch. Wider failure can lead to milling, overlays, or replacement. Timely Parking Lot Repairs keep projects more focused and easier to schedule. Early service can also reduce closures around entrances, loading areas, accessible spaces, and important travel lanes.

Different Failures Need Different Asphalt Repair Methods

Different Pavement Failures Require Carefully Selected Asphalt Repair Methods

Crack filling works for certain stable openings, while flexible sealants can accommodate limited movement as temperatures change. Patching removes and replaces isolated failed sections. Milling prepares larger worn surfaces for a new asphalt layer, while deep structural problems may require excavation and base reconstruction. Professional assessment prevents owners from spending money on a treatment that only hides damage. Strong parking lot asphalt paving begins with an accurate understanding of how far the failure extends.
